Trichoderma as biological control weapon against soil borne plant pathogens

摘要

The genus of Trichoderma is widely applied for the biocontrol of phytopathogenic fungi in agriculture sector. Moreover, Trichoderma species are also excessively exploited in different industrial purposes due to their production of important lytic enzymes such as chitinases, glucanases and proteases. Several genetic improvement trials are carried out for maximizing the role of Trichoderma as biological control agents via mutation, protoplast fusion, and genetic transformation. This review highlights the mode of action of Trichoderma against pathogenic fungi, potential applications in different fields of life, and the recent genetic improvement trials for increasing the antagonistic abilities of this fungus as biological control agent.
机译:木霉属被广泛用于农业领域中植物致病真菌的生物防治。此外,木霉菌种由于产生重要的裂解酶例如几丁质酶,葡聚糖酶和蛋白酶而在不同的工业目的中也被过度开发。为了通过突变,原生质体融合和遗传转化最大化木霉作为生物防治剂的作用,进行了一些遗传改良试验。这篇综述重点介绍了木霉菌对病原真菌的作用模式,在不同生活领域的潜在应用以及最近的遗传改良试验,以提高这种真菌作为生物防治剂的拮抗能力。
